CURVES uses the quarter-square PETSCII graphics characters to plot mathematical functions expressed in polar coordinates. The program draws two kinds of graphs: hypocycloid curves (the kind that you'd get by playing around with a Sprirograph toy), and trigonometric curves. The calculations are slow in BASIC but if you're patient, the end results are quite pretty.
